CPC5712  
In the case of the detector 2 switching points, DET2  
will be low after the |TIP/RING| voltage has decreased  
below a threshold set at VL2. DET2 will not transition  
high until after the |TIP/RING| voltage has increased  
above a threshold set at VH2. This |TIP/RING| voltage  
will be larger than the threshold set at VL2. As an  
example, the voltage at VL2 represents a |TIP/RING|  
threshold of 20V and VH2 represents a TIP/RING  
threshold of 22V. DET2 will be low if the |TIP/RING|  
voltage decreases below 20V, and it will remain low  
until the |TIP/RING| voltage increases above 22V.  
DET2 will change states for both positive and negative  
values of TIP/RING voltage as represented by  
|TIP/RING|. This means that DET2 will also be low if  
the TIP/RING voltage decreases below -20V and will  
remain low until the TIP/RING voltage increases  
beyond -22V. The user must rely on POLARITY to  
determine whether the TIP/RING threshold changed  
due to a positive or negative differential signal since  
DET2 does not contain any polarity information.

Resistors R1, R2, R3, R4 and R5 are external  
resistors, which must be provided by the user. The  
selection of the resistors determines the voltages at  
VL2, VH2, VL1 and VH1 and therefore the threshold and  
hysteresis values for the 2 detectors.  
The values for R1, R2, R3, R4, and R5 are easily  
st  
nd  
determined. Select voltage levels for the 1 and 2  
threshold and hysteresis settings such that:  
VH2 > VL2 > VH1 > VL1  
DET1 behaves similarly to DET2, except that it is  
triggered based on the voltage set at VL1 and VH1.  
This means that DET1 will be low after the |TIP/RING|  
voltage has decreased below the value set by the  
voltage at VL1 and will not change high until after the  
|TIP/RING| voltage has increased above the value set  
by the voltage at VH1. DET1 does not give any polarity  
information for the same reasons as defined for DET2.  
In the application circuit provided, the TIP/RING  
threshold levels of DET2 will always be higher than the  
threshold levels of DET1.  
Then use the following algorithm to find the values of  
R2, R3, R4 and R5.  
1. Select a value for R1.  
2. R2 = (R1(VH1-VL1)) / VL1  
3. R3 = (R1(VL2-VH1))/ VL1  
4. R4 = (R1(VH2-VL2)) / VL1  
5. R5 = (R1(VREF/A-VH2)) / VL1
